Carlton County Boat Launch Overview
Carlton County, Minnesota has 4 boat ramps mapped on BoatLaunchMap. Boaters in Carlton County can access Park Lake, Saint Louis River, Hanging Horn Lake, and 1 more waterbodies. 3 of 4 ramps offer free public access.

All Boat Ramps in Carlton County
- Atkinson TownshipPark Lake
| # | Name | City | Waterbody | Rating |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Park Lake Boat Ramp | Atkinson Township | Park Lake | — |
| 2 | Saint Louis River Boat Ramp | Cloquet | Saint Louis River | — |
| 3 | Hanging Horn Lake Boat Ramp | Barnum Township | Hanging Horn Lake | — |
| 4 | Moose Horn Lake Boat Ramp | Moose Lake | Moose Horn Lake | — |
